WebWhat replaces oil pumped out of the ground? We used water. We reinjected produced water back into the oil field, and then added make up water from nearby rivers and lakes to replace the oil volume. The main objective was to maintain reservoir pressure to produce more oil. WebMar 13, 2024 · A hollow chamber with a simple valve opens and fills each time the rod descends, then closes and lifts it up to the surface. Once at the surface, any water and natural gas obtained are separated from the crude oil, then pumped into holding tanks until it can be moved to the refinery. How much crude can a pumpjack pump?
